Types of Bets Available to Players

There are several types of bets one can place when engaging in sports betting. Some of the most common include:

  • Moneyline Bets: A straightforward wager on which team or player will win.
  • Point Spread Bets: A bet that involves a margin of victory. For example, betting on a team to win by more than a certain number of points.
  • Over/Under Bets (Totals): A wager placed on the combined score of both teams in a game being over or under a predetermined total.
  • Parlay Bets: A single bet that links multiple wagers, with the potential for higher payouts if every bet wins.
  • Prop Bets: Individual bets on specific outcomes within a game, such as player performance metrics.

Key Terms Every Gambler Should Know

Familiarity with key betting terms is essential for effective sports betting. Here are some terms to keep in mind:

  • Odds: The likelihood of an event occurring, represented as a ratio or fraction.
  • Vig (Vigorish): The commission taken by the bookmaker on losing bets.
  • Bankroll: The total amount of money a bettor has set aside for betting.
  • Handle: The total amount of money wagered on a particular event or game.
  • Push: A situation where neither side wins, resulting in a refund for bettors.

Key Betting Strategies Explained

Among the most effective betting strategies are:

  • Value Betting: Look for odds that are greater than the true probability of an event occurring, allowing for potential profit.
  • Bankroll Management: Set clear budgets for each betting session and adhere to them to minimize losses.
  • Line Shopping: Compare odds from different sportsbooks to find the best available value for your bets.
